Is it at all possible to set it so a user group (which is not admin), is capable of tagging images outside of user galleries?

If it isn't possible right now, is there any plans to add in such functionality?

If no to that question, is there any way for a plugin to be created, to create this effect, that is to give a specified user group the power to tag images in public albums, yet not allow access to anything else beyond what a normal user should be able to do?

If you mean tag users in pictures like facebook/flikr then try this plugin

http://forum.coppermine-gallery.net/index.php/topic,60622.html
installed it earlier today on my gallery

you can assign permissions to read write or delete tags on a per user basis
